The PLF Litigation Fellowship is a year-long fellowship for recent law-school graduates to join the Property Rights team at Pacific Legal Foundation. You will assist on ongoing cases, learn how to develop public-interest cases from the ground up, receive hands-on training in research and writing, study classical liberal principles, and take on additional challenges including legal research projects and communications efforts. You will work with both junior and senior attorneys on trial and appellate work and have the latitude and resources to develop and execute ideas, shaping the law for all Americans.
